Output 3622761d702f12e7b251d64ae64367aff81db47cb95fa6a00f4e30afe4e0351b:1

value
76531
script pubkey
OP_0 OP_PUSHBYTES_20 c95e58c86227129a293d44c64c53e90faedbef24
address
bc1qe9093jrzyuff52fagnryc5lfp7hdhmeyz3gwnz
transaction
3622761d702f12e7b251d64ae64367aff81db47cb95fa6a00f4e30afe4e0351b
confirmations
152406
spent
true